When you enter a URL into your web browser and hit enter, your computer sends a request to the server where the website is hosted, asking it to return the web page to you. If the server can’t find the page, it returns an error with an HTTP xwm txheej code ntawm 404.

You might see a 404 error if you click on a broken link or if you mistype a URL. When you receive a 404 error, the webpage you were trying to reach cannot be found on the server. This can be due to an incorrect URL, a misnamed file, or an improper directive within the .htaccess file. You can see a 404 error when you try to visit a webpage, but the server hosting the page cannot find the page.
